Goldwin Inc. is a lifestyle and sportswear company that researches, develops, manufactures, and sells highly functional apparel. With a brand core in skiwear, Goldwin creates versatile and technical clothing for both athletic performance and daily life. The company is committed to innovation, operating the Goldwin Tech Lab and an experimental division, Goldwin 0, to advance utility and material science. It manages a portfolio of brands, including its flagship Goldwin label, and serves as the official uniform provider for athletic teams like the Japanese Ski Team (SNOW JAPAN). The company's philosophy centers on enhancing human potential and fostering a connection with nature through sports.
